Default Jetpro Soft Stretch Question...

I need so help... I am using Jetpro Soft Stretch and I am running into two problems. One the edge seem to be very visible. Am I dong something wrong? Also the finish does not look like other postings I have seen. Mine almost seems to look like a sticker. You can see the whole image sitting on the paper. It very shiny and to touch you can totally feel it on top of the shirt. Very new at this please help... Thanks!

Default Re: Jetpro Soft Stretch Question...

Doesn't sound like the results I get with my JPSS. I apply at 375 deg for 30 secs with medium to high pressure and hot peel immediately after raising the press and removing the teflon sheet.

On white shirts, I get little to no residue / box. Try stretching the print after removing it from the press to help soften it up while it cools down.
